#CLARITYActHeadedForMarkup 🇺🇸 #CLARITYActHeadedForMarkup — A Major Step Toward U.S. Crypto Regulation Clarity
The CLARITY Act is moving into the markup stage, a critical phase in the U.S. legislative process where lawmakers review, amend, and refine the bill before it advances further. This development is being closely watched across global crypto markets.
What is the CLARITY Act?
The CLARITY Act (Digital Asset Market Clarity framework) is designed to establish clear regulatory boundaries for cryptocurrencies in the United States. Its main goal is to resolve long-standing confusion over:
Whether crypto assets are classified as securities or commodities
Which regulatory body oversees digital assets (SEC vs CFTC)
How exchanges and blockchain projects should comply with U.S. law
What Does “Markup” Mean?
“Markup” is the stage where lawmakers:
Debate the bill line-by-line
Propose amendments
Adjust regulatory language
Shape the final version before voting
This is where major policy changes often happen.
Why It Matters for Crypto Markets
If passed in a strong form, the CLARITY Act could:
Positive Impacts
Reduce regulatory uncertainty in the U.S.
Attract institutional investors
Encourage innovation in DeFi and Web3
Improve crypto exchange compliance frameworks
Potential Risks
Stricter compliance requirements for exchanges
Possible reclassification of some tokens
Short-term volatility during legislative debate
Market Sentiment
Crypto investors are viewing this development as a potential turning point for U.S. digital asset regulation. Historically, clearer regulations tend to support long-term market growth, even if short-term volatility increases
What to Watch Next
Committee amendments during markup
SEC vs CFTC jurisdiction language
Industry lobbying influence
Final voting timeline in Congress
Bottom Line
The CLARITY Act entering markup signals that U.S. crypto regulation is moving from discussion → action. The outcome could reshape how digital assets operate in one of the world’s largest financial markets.
